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$151.31 | 10.465% | $167.1446 | $167.14 | $167.15 | $167.10 |
Purchase #2 | $210.80 | 11.769% | $235.6091 | $235.61 | $235.60 | $235.60 |
Purchase #3 | $222.73 | 8.496% | $241.6531 | $241.65 | $241.65 | $241.70 |
Purchase #4 | $97.48 | 12.619% | $109.781 | $109.78 | $109.80 | $109.80 |
Purchase #5 | $79.52 | 5.650% | $84.0129 | $84.01 | $84.00 | $84.00 |
Purchase #6 | $26.32 | 7.701% | $28.3469 | $28.35 | $28.35 | $28.30 |
Purchase #7 | $32.99 | 3.517% | $34.1503 | $34.15 | $34.15 | $34.20 |
7 purchase totals = | $821.15 | $900.6979 | $900.69 | $900.70 | $900.70 |
